Santana's def. got some skills with the martial arts as far as using nunchaku and throwing a good kick in here and there... also a lot of capoeira style stepping during his routines, which goes well with poi (see CoL 3). He's been a little lax lately posting on the boards... think he's on vacation for the holidays... so yeah I'll share what I know since we work together and stuff.

Kicks generally make for good wraps and under-the-leg techniques, especially like throwing a poi under a leg while turning (looks good with a real high crescent kick).

What we're looking for right now is a good way to throw a butterfly kick or an aerial in with a poi routine... anyone got any help on first doing these moves and second incorporating them into poi? I'm about to drive 60mi just to go into a wushu hall to pick up the butterfly kick myself...

seriousely though, i just started using a lot of capoeira steps during my routines, and none of them show up on col#3 (because I had to use a tripod, and capoeira steps involve moving around alot). I do use a lot of kicks with my staff twirling on COL#3. (spin kicks mostly, but some side kicks and front kicks too.) And my favorites are jump spin (especialy the jump spin double side kick, performed from a weave (with poi) or with a staff (easiest)

basically, almost any kick can be done while spinning, it is mostly a matter of placement and timing to not get the kick in the way of the spining.

And yes, I do put a lot of wraping together with kicks, basically any kick can be wraped on. you can recoil the wraps, or turn as they wrap to unwind them.

Flash Kick = ever played street fighter? you know Guiles special back flip kick?

it's a back flip with a kick added to it

Zempo Kitan(Japanese for Forward Arial roll) = with a little run jumping forwar with as much air as possible doing a front flip and instead of landing on your feet, you pull an extra rotaion and use your arm to guide you into a roll on the fround

Shigarie(Japanese for Arial) = a Side flip, instead of jumping straight forward, flipping, and landing on your feet pointing forward, you jump sorta like your doing a cartwheel in the air and landing sideways

Split 540 = a little forward momentum, and then jump and do a 540 degree turn in the air with your legs either, straight out splits in the air, or have one straight out and the other tucked under you so you can follow up with a dragon sweep

tornado kick = an arial crescent kick, except indead of a 180 degree turn, you repeatedley do 360 degree crecent kicks in the air

kinda helps out?

the 540 split kick is awsome for attempting butter flys under you, if you can set up fast enough for it...... i've only done it once, and it looked very sloppy, so i'm gonna try and work on it
